Does Body Mass Index Affect Post-Surgical Complications, Survival In Esophageal Adenocarcinoma?

Researchers at Moffitt Cancer Center have found - contrary to previous studies linking inferior outcomes in patients with gastrointestinal malignancies to higher body mass index (BMI) - that in their study of BMI and negative outcomes, there was no such link. They concluded that BMI was not associated with either surgical complications or esophageal cancer patient survival.
